lathery
Lathery refers to the quality of producing or being covered in lather. Lather is a foam or froth formed when soap or detergent is mixed with water and agitated. This frothy substance is often a desirable characteristic in cleaning products, as it is associated with effective cleansing and lubrication. The ability of a product to generate abundant lather is frequently highlighted in marketing.
